TO: J Yoshimoto, Council Chair
And Members of the Hawaii County Council
FROM: Dennis Onishi, Council Member
RE: Creation of an Ad Hoc Committee Relating to the Fiscal Year 2010 - 2011 Budget
Pursuant to Council Rule No. 7 and Hawaii Revised Statutes §92-2.5, I am requesting the
formation of an Ad Hoc Committee to examine the county positions which are currently
vacant. This aspect of balancing the budget must be explored in advance of the
establishment of the Fiscal Year 2010 - 2011 Operating Budget. I anticipate 30 minutes for
the discussion and selection of the ad hoc committee members by the Chair.
Please place this matter on the Council Agenda for December 2, 2009.
